About Ludvik and the Beatowens

Ludvik and the Beatowens matter for their ability to weave together personal narratives with a communal sense of rock, creating an emotional landscape that invites listeners into a shared experience.
Their music resonates in a world where connection often feels fleeting, grounding the listener in stories that reflect both individual struggles and collective joy.

This authenticity fosters a sense of belonging, drawing audiences into a space where vulnerability is celebrated rather than shunned. Their approach centers around an organic interplay between instrumentation and vocals, resulting in a dynamic sound that feels live and spontaneous. By prioritizing raw energy over meticulous production, they create an atmosphere where each performance can vary, reflecting the unpredictability of life itself. This focus on immediacy allows their music to breathe, encouraging listeners to engage with it in the moment rather than merely consume it passively. Lyrically, Ludvik and the Beatowens often explore themes of resilience, love, and the bittersweet nature of nostalgia. Their storytelling leans towards sincerity, inviting listeners into heartfelt confessions that evoke both laughter and introspection. The tone balances lightheartedness with depth, making their songs feel like conversations shared among friends.
